Bio
PRONOUNCED tuh-AHN-dray
KAMIAK HIGH SCHOOL
• Rated three stars by 247 Sports
• Rated three stars by Rivals
• Letterwinner for head coach Ivan McLennan
• Selected as a 2025 Navy All-American. Played in the East vs. West Matchup at the Alamodome in San Antonio on Jan. 11, 2025
• All-State in 2023. Earned All-League honors all four years
• Named to the Everett Herald’s All-Area First Team as a junior
• Also saw action at outside linebacker and defensive end during his high school career
• Collected 264 yards on 15 catches as a senior. Also made 35 tackles with four tackles for loss and three sacks
• Made eight catches for 87 yards and a touchdown as a junior
• Totaled 27 catches for 460 yards and seven touchdowns as a sophomore. Tallied 678 all-purpose yards
• Finished with 11 catches for 298 yards and two touchdowns as a freshman
• Also competes in track and field. Ran a 23.22 and 23.37 200m as a sophomore. Ran times of 11.33 and 11.39 in the 100m as a freshman
